What affects the price

Replacing your water heater involves several variables that change the final bill. The biggest factor is the unit type—tankless models usually cost more upfront than traditional tank-style heaters due to installation complexity. You also have to consider the fuel source, as switching from gas to electric often requires electrical panel upgrades. Size matters too; a larger home needs a unit with higher recovery rates. Finally, local building codes might require additional safety equipment, like expansion tanks or updated venting.

Why should I flush my water heater in Renton?

Flushing your water heater in Renton removes sediment that builds up at the bottom of the tank. This sediment can reduce efficiency, cause strange noises, and even shorten the lifespan of your unit. Regular flushing ensures optimal performance and helps prevent costly damage. It's a simple maintenance step that makes a big difference. When should I consider water heater anode rod replacement in Renton?

Your water heater anode rod in Renton acts as a sacrificial component, preventing tank corrosion. If your water heater is several years old, or if you have hard water, the anode rod may be depleted. Signs include rust-colored water or a metallic taste. Regular inspection and replacement extend the tank's life. Call us to schedule this service and get a free quote.
